The penalties for DUI in Indiana are firm. Refusing a Breathalyzer test in Indiana could get you a one-year suspended license.
Indiana DUI Penalties
First DUI Conviction
- 90 day-2 year driver's license suspension
- 5 days in jail or 180 hours of community service
- Possible drug/alcohol treatment
Second DUI Conviction (within 10 years)
- 180 day-2 year driver's license suspension
- 10 days in jail or 360 hours of community service
- Possible drug/alcohol treatment
- Potential installation of ignition interlock device
Penalties for Refusal
- 1-year driver's license suspension
